Scope
Experimental data from 14 test programs on dynamic response of piping are reviewed and evaluated. All tests demonstrate the conservatism of the Section III Level D stress limits for seismic loads on piping. These data are useful for quantifying the amount of conservatism in the Level D stress limits. But@ additional evaluation of the data is necessary to establish test margins and trends. Analyses are also required to extrapolate test data to all possible piping configuration@ geometry@ fabrication details@ and pressure loading. It appears that the EPRI systems tests are more severe than the component tests for the fatigue failure mode. To evaluate test data for comparison to code limits@ the appropriate approach is to determine the elastic test response and relate the input load level to the elastically-predicted response. This is the method used in this report to compare test data.
